一、定义与概念对比
1.1 传统计算的定义
传统计算通常指的是集中式的云计算模式,数据从终端设备传输到远程数据中心进行处理和存储。这种模式依赖于强大的中央服务器和高速网络连接,适用于大规模数据处理和复杂计算任务。
1.2 边缘计算的定义
边缘计算是一种分布式计算范式,将数据处理和存储功能从中心化的数据中心转移到靠近数据源的边缘设备上。这种模式旨在减少数据传输延迟,提高实时性和响应速度。
1.3 概念对比
- 数据处理位置:传统计算在远程数据中心处理数据,而边缘计算在靠近数据源的边缘设备上处理数据。
- 网络依赖:传统计算高度依赖网络连接,边缘计算则减少了对网络的依赖。
- 实时性:边缘计算更适合需要低延迟和高实时性的应用场景。
二、架构与部署方式
2.1 传统计算架构
传统计算架构通常包括以下几个部分:
– 数据中心:集中式的服务器集群,负责数据处理和存储。
– 网络基础设施:高速网络连接,确保数据传输的稳定性和速度。
– 终端设备:用户使用的设备,如PC、手机等。
2.2 边缘计算架构
边缘计算架构则更为分散:
– 边缘节点:靠近数据源的设备,如路由器、网关、智能设备等。
– 本地数据中心:在边缘节点附近的小型数据中心,负责部分数据处理和存储。
– 云数据中心:作为补充,处理复杂和需要集中存储的数据。
2.3 部署方式对比
- 传统计算:集中部署,易于管理和维护,但扩展性和灵活性较差。
- 边缘计算:分布式部署,扩展性和灵活性高,但管理和维护复杂度增加。
三、性能与延迟差异
3.1 传统计算的性能与延迟
- 性能:传统计算依赖于强大的中央服务器,处理能力强大,适合大规模数据处理。
- 延迟:由于数据需要传输到远程数据中心,延迟较高,特别是在网络拥堵或带宽不足的情况下。
3.2 边缘计算的性能与延迟
- 性能:边缘计算在本地处理数据,处理能力相对有限,但适合实时性要求高的场景。
- 延迟:由于数据在本地处理,延迟显著降低,适合需要快速响应的应用。
3.3 性能与延迟对比
- 性能:传统计算在处理大规模数据时更具优势,边缘计算在实时性要求高的场景中表现更好。
- 延迟:边缘计算在延迟方面具有明显优势,特别是在需要快速响应的应用中。
四、数据处理与存储策略
4.1 传统计算的数据处理与存储
- 数据处理:数据在远程数据中心集中处理,适合复杂计算和大规模数据分析。
- 数据存储:数据集中存储在数据中心,易于管理和备份,但存在单点故障风险。
4.2 边缘计算的数据处理与存储
- 数据处理:数据在边缘节点本地处理,适合实时性要求高的场景,如物联网设备。
- 数据存储:数据分散存储在边缘节点,减少了对中心化数据存储的依赖,但管理和备份复杂度增加。
4.3 数据处理与存储策略对比
- 数据处理:传统计算适合复杂和大规模数据处理,边缘计算适合实时性要求高的场景。
- 数据存储:传统计算集中存储易于管理,边缘计算分散存储提高了灵活性和可靠性。
五、应用场景及优势
5.1 传统计算的应用场景
- 大数据分析:适合处理大规模数据集,如金融分析、市场预测等。
- 云计算服务:提供弹性计算资源,适合企业级应用和SaaS服务。
5.2 边缘计算的应用场景
- 物联网:实时数据处理和设备控制,如智能家居、工业物联网等。
- 自动驾驶:低延迟和高实时性要求,确保车辆安全和高效运行。
- 视频监控:实时视频分析和处理,提高监控效率和响应速度。
5.3 应用场景及优势对比
- 传统计算:适合大规模数据处理和复杂计算任务,优势在于强大的计算能力和集中管理。
- 边缘计算:适合实时性要求高的场景,优势在于低延迟和高响应速度。
六、潜在问题与解决方案
6.1 传统计算的潜在问题
- 网络依赖:高度依赖网络连接,网络故障或带宽不足会影响服务。
- 单点故障:集中式架构存在单点故障风险,数据中心故障可能导致服务中断。
6.2 边缘计算的潜在问题
- 管理复杂度:分布式架构增加了管理和维护的复杂度。
- 数据安全:数据分散存储,增加了数据泄露和安全风险。
6.3 解决方案
- 传统计算:采用冗余网络和备份数据中心,提高系统可靠性和容错能力。
- 边缘计算:引入自动化管理工具和安全策略,提高管理效率和数据安全性。
总结
边缘计算与传统计算在定义、架构、性能、数据处理、应用场景和潜在问题等方面存在显著差异。选择哪种计算模式应根据具体应用场景和需求进行权衡。传统计算适合大规模数据处理和复杂计算任务,而边缘计算则更适合实时性要求高的场景。在实际应用中,两者可以结合使用,发挥各自的优势,实现更高效和灵活的计算解决方案。
原创文章,作者:IT_learner,如若转载,请注明出处:https://docs.ihr360.com/strategy/it_strategy/162475